Athens is not only the capital of Greece, a city rich in history and breathtaking sights, but also home to many different culinary options and celebrates uniqueness through its traditional dishes. Visitors can sample the authentic gastronomy of this city and choose from a variety of options to suit their tastes and preferences.

There are many things you can do in Athens, but the food is one of the most important things you should try if you want to have an authentic experience.

Athens offers an incredible selection of eateries. From upscale restaurants to cozy taverns with local charm, nothing is left out. You will also be delighted by the numerous street food vendors on the city's bustling streets, allowing you to discover irresistible Greek cuisine on the go.

Without further ado, let’s explore the best places to eat in Athens!

Key Takeaways

  • Athens offers a diverse culinary scene, ranging from fine dining to traditional taverns and street food vendors.
  • Visitors can experience authentic Greek cuisine in various forms, highlighting the essence of Athenian gastronomy.
  • Diners seeking memorable meals with scenic views will find several renowned restaurants in Athens that cater to their preferences.

The Essence of Athenian Cuisine

athens what to eat plaka monastiraki night view

Athens skyline rooftop - Credits: rabbit75_cav/ Canva 

Greek and Athenian cuisine is characterized by a mixture of fresh ingredients and cultures. All these elements create the unique and flavorful traditional Greek cuisine. Athens is a gastronomic paradise! Here you will find a wide variety of flavors and textures. 

The influences of Mediterranean, Balkan and Middle Eastern cuisine are evident in most cases. The best part about this rich combination of culinary heritage is that Greek food culture is not just about eating, but also about gathering and socializing all together in a table.

The most important elements of Greek cuisine are, above all, the fresh Mediterannean  ingredients. Highlights include olive oil, feta cheese, seafood, meat such as souvlaki and tasty, hearty salads.

There are many different places you can visit to enjoy the different types of food in Athens. Besides the amazing high end restaurants, the taverns and the street food, if you want to have a local's experience, visit the Athens Central Food Market. This open market offers an insight into the unique and vibrant food culture of the Greeks. This is where the heart of Athens beats. Here you can find fresh fish, meat, seasonal fruit and vegetables and sample traditional foods from local vendors.

Athenian cuisine is a harmonious blend of flavors, textures and ingredients that celebrate Greece's Mediterranean abundant. From the bustling markets to the cozy tavernas, Athenian food culture is a testament to the idea that food is more than just nourishment.

Must-Visit Restaurants in Athens

CTC Urban Gastronomy

Located in the center of Athens, CTC Urban Gastronomy offers a unique blend of Greek cuisine and French techniques. The restaurant's menu, features fresh, seasonal ingredients and imaginative dishes.


A modern and elegant restaurant, Cookoovaya offers Greek and Mediterranean dishes with a contemporary flair. This culinary gem is highly praised for its attentive service, innovative menu, and beautiful atmosphere.


Hytra offers an upscale dining experience with breath-taking views of the Acropolis. This exquisite restaurant showcases contemporary Greek cuisine crafted with innovative techniques using local ingredients.


Sample the authentic Greek cuisine and freshest seafood at Delta, an atmospheric restaurant located on the outskirts of Athens. A perfect place for a relaxing and indulgent meal, Delta prides itself on its diverse menu and attentive service.


Showcasing a modern take on Greek cuisine, Soil offers plant-based dishes made from locally sourced ingredients. With an emphasis on sustainability and creative presentation, Soil's menu promises an unforgettable dining journey.


At Zonar's in Athens, you can feel the essence of Greek gastronomy, with a menu that presents delicious mezes, grilled meats and heavenly desserts. Experience the warmth of Greek flavors in every bite while watching the Acropolis.


Located just off the historic Plaka district, Akra features Mediterranean cuisine with Greek influences, presented in a sophisticated and charming setting. Their menu focuses on fresh, seasonal produce and delectable seafood dishes. This restaurant offers a unique experience where the dishes are prepared in front of your eyes. You can witness the entire process step by step.

Must-Visit Taverns in Athens

athens tavernas

Greek tavern, Athens- Credits: FotografiaBasica/ Canva 

The taverns are traditional eateries with a cozy and welcoming atmosphere that you should not miss. They serve fantastic home-cooked food and the prices are not high. In many cases, the food is accompanied by live Greek music.


Established in the 1920s, Klimataria is an iconic tavern in Athens, famed for its delicious, home-cooked Greek dishes and live music performances. Expect a lively atmosphere and hearty fare.

Ta Karamanlidika Tou Fani

Fani’s Karamanlidika serves a variety of cured meats and cheeses, alongside locally sourced ingredients. The tasty dishes and welcoming atmosphere make this restaurant a must-visit taverna in Athens.

Mani Mani

Mani Mani offers a delicious journey through Greek flavors. Located in a charming venue, it presents authentic Greek cuisine with regional specialties prepared with passion and expertise.

Where to Eat in Athens for Authentic Greek Street Food

athens street food

Athens street food - Credits: User32212/ Canva 

Athens is a city where you will find a diverse range of authentic Greek street food to suit the tastes of locals and visitors alike. The vibrant street food scene in Athens offers many delicious options.

Rest assure that you will find the right street food for you in Athens. The diverse range of authentic Greek street food will help you find your favorite street food. The lively street food scene in Athens offers many delicious options.

But what is Greek street food all about? Greek street food includes a wide variety of flavors, like salty and sweet flavors. Souvlaki, gyros, crepes and pies are just some of the things you can try. Even if you want to try a burger or tacos, you can do it the Greek way with fresh Mediterranean ingredients.

For an extensive street food experience, consider visiting not just one, but some of the favorite street food joints of the locals. These places offer a variety of dishes and it's worth exploring different spots to get a true taste of the Athenian street food culture.

When visiting Athens, be sure to sample the incredible variety of flavors at the city's street food offerings. With so many different options, there's something for everyone!

Dining with a View: Athens' Best Restaurants for Scenic Eating

athens rooftop dinner restaurant

Dinner at rooftop Athens - Credits: rabbit75_cav/ Canva 

When visiting Athens, don't miss the opportunity to enjoy a meal with a breathtaking view. The city's skyline, with its ancient landmarks and stunning panoramas, offers a unique culinary experience. Here are some of the best restaurants in Athens where you can eat with a view.

Percy Jackson Athens Tour ; Acropolis, Acropolis Museum & Temple of Poseidon
9 hours
Group Type

Dinner in the Sky: This unique dining experience is for guests who want to be lifted 50 meters in the air and enjoy their meal with a 360-degree view of Athens. Mediterranean and European dishes are served, while the experience itself is an exhilarating one-of-a-kind adventure.

Kuzina: A Michelin-starred restaurant located on Hadrianou Street, Kuzina boasts stunning views of the Acropolis. The menu changes seasonally, including dishes like savory cheese and tomato dumplings topped with pistachios and pomegranate sauce.

Eleas Gi: This romantic terrace restaurant provides stunning views of the city and a diverse menu of Greek and international dishes. It offers some of the best gastronomic experiences, making it one of the top choices for foodie travelers.

These delightful dining spots provide more than just good food – they offer unforgettable scenic experiences that will leave visitors to Athens with remarkable memories.

Where to Eat in Athens for Special Diets

athens what to eat vegetarian plate

Mediterranean healthy dish, vegan fresh salad - Credits: Natali Alkema/ Canva

When you visit Athens, you can enjoy a variety of delicious food options. However, for those who have special dietary preferences or requirements, finding the right place to eat can be a little tricky. No need to worry – Athens has plenty to offer for those with special dietary requirements. The following restaurants specialize in vegan, vegetarian and gluten-free alternatives.

Avocado is a popular vegetarian and vegan-friendly restaurant found in the city center. Its diverse menu includes dishes like raw lasagna and smoothie bowls that cater to plant-based eaters. Additionally, this eatery offers a selection of gluten-free options, ensuring that all have something to enjoy.

For lovers of Mediterranean cuisine, Mama Tierra is a delightful option for vegetarians and vegans alike. Focusing on fresh, organic ingredients, Mama Tierra offers a variety of delicious dishes such as lentil salad and stuffed vegetables, perfect for a healthy and satisfying meal.

A must-visit spot is Yi Athens.The restaurant caters for different dietary preferences. Vegetarian and vegan guests can enjoy tasty options prepared with creativity and care. Signature dishes often include vibrant salads, delicious mezze platters and inventive main courses that showcase the best of Greek culinary traditions.

As for gluten-free dishes, ask for the menu before you visit so you make sure that they have available the gluten free options.


Athens offers a diverse and tasty food options that is well worth exploring. You'll find a variety of the best restaurants in the city, ranging from traditional Greek cuisine to modern twists on classic dishes. Each area of Athens has its own food culture, so be sure that you will try most of them!

If you're a fan of street food, don't miss the annual Athens Street Food Festival in May, which showcases dishes from all over Europe and is considered one of the most important culinary festivals in Europe.

A few highlights of Athens' food culture include:

  • Traditional Greek dishes: Moussaka, souvlaki, and tzatziki are only a few examples of the delicious cuisine you can find throughout the city.
  • Modern gastronomy: Many restaurants offer innovative takes on classic dishes, demonstrating the creativity of Greek chefs, many of whom are awarded a Michelen star.
  • Street food: From kebabs to gyros, Athens boasts a wide array of tasty treats to satisfy your hunger on-the-go.

To fully immerse yourself in the gastronomy of Athens, you must also appreciate the history and culture of the region in the local dishes. Food has a unique way of connecting people, and taking the time to sample the different flavors. Don’t miss the chance to ask an expert and prepare your trip to Greece so you don’t miss anything.

From Athens: Percy Jackson Temple of Poseidon Tour
4 hours
Group Type

To experience Athens, you must not only see the sights, but also taste the city's delicious cuisine. The mix of traditional and modern dishes combined with the lively atmosphere makes for an unforgettable gastronomic journey.

Frequently Asked Questions

What are the top-rated restaurants with views of the Acropolis?

There are several restaurants in Athens that offer stunning views of the Acropolis. Some top-rated options include Dinner in the Sky Athens, which elevates diners high above the city for a unique experience, Orizontes, situated on Lycabettus Hill, which overlooks the city of Athens and the Acropolis, and Oinomageiremata, a delicious Greek restaurant in the historic center of Athens that you can easily reach.

Which restaurants in Athens offer the best fine dining experience?

Fine dining in Athens is a serious and unforgettable experience. You can choose between several top-notch restaurants in the city. These include Hytra, which serves contemporary Greek cuisine, Funky Gourmet, known for its innovative dishes, and Varoulko Seaside which is located right by the sea and offers delicious seafood.

Are there any Michelin-starred dining options in Athens?

There are several Michelin-starred restaurants in Athens. These include Hytra, which has one Michelin star and offers modern Greek food, and Funky Gourmet, which has two Michelin stars and offers its guests a creative and innovative dining experience. 

Where can I find the best rooftop dining in Athens?

Athens has several rooftop dining options where you can enjoy the city's views while indulging in delicious food. Popular rooftop restaurants include 360 Cocktail Bar, which offers stunning views of the Acropolis, and A for Athens, a vibrant cocktail bar and restaurant overlooking Monastiraki Square.

What iconic dishes should I try when in Athens?

When in Athens, be sure to sample authentic Greek cuisine, including dishes such as souvlaki, a popular street dish of grilled meat served on skewers, moussaka, a baked eggplant dish with minced meat and béchamel sauce, horiatiki, a classic Greek salad, and spanakopita, a savory pie with spinach and feta cheese. Be sure to sample Greek wines and local ingredients from markets such as the Athens Central Food Market.

At what time is dinner typically served in Athenian restaurants?

In Athens, dinner is typically served later in the evening compared to other European cities. Locals usually have dinner between 9:00 pm and 10:30 pm. However, restaurants and tavernas catering to tourists often offer earlier dining options, starting from 6:00 or 7:00 pm.